dkfr.net
当前位置:首页 >> vuE的AjAx请求 >>

vuE的AjAx请求

在VUE开发时,数据可以使用jquery和vue-resource来获取数据。在获取数据时,一定需要给一个数据初始值。 看下例: new Vue({ el:'#app', data:{data:""}, created:function(){ var url="json.jsp"; var _self=this; $.get(url,function(data){ _...

跟普通js一样呀,setInterval函数呀 setInterval(function(){ /*里边是ajax的内容*/ },20*60*1000)

用vue-resource或axios https://github.com/pagekit/vue-resource https://github.com/mzabriskie/axios

vuejs没Ajax的api,所以要引入jquery或者zepto等库 跟jquery不同的是它没有async选项,也就是说所有请求都是异步的

ajax要看用途是干嘛的。 如果说你ajax的结果的数据与dom有联系,那么一般是 created/mounted发送,结合v-if来防止两次渲染。 如果说要求ajax回来的数据加载完了再进入页面渲染,那么最好是用路由勾子beforeRouteEnter。 至于created还是mounted...

在mutation的state的自定义set change方法的时候 根据使用场景的不同 储存到Session Storage和Local Storage或者其他本地储存中 把对应state的初始化改成从本地储存中获取 另外本地储存 如果是存储JSON字符串 一定要做好相应的容错处理

一般都用 axios axios的底层封装的ajax 网页链接

生成一个,如果是页面初始化的时候就需要那些数据则把请求放到created函数中。

vuejs 本身并没有封装 ajax 或者 fetch 接口。你需要自己写,或者引入第三方的库。比如 jQuery,Zepto 之类的。

我猜你想问的是跨域吧,跨域的关键是你当前访问地址的域名和要用ajax请求地址的域名是否一致,不一致就会有跨域问题,和你用什么JS框架并无关系。

网站首页 | 网站地图
All rights reserved Powered by www.dkfr.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com